Sensor in the environmental context refers to a device or system used to detect, measure, and record physical properties of the environment. Sensors are crucial tools in monitoring environmental conditions, assessing ecological health, and supporting sustainable practices across various sectors.

Description

Environmental sensors are designed to measure specific parameters such as temperature, humidity, air quality, water quality, soil composition, and various forms of pollution. These devices play a pivotal role in collecting data that are essential for environmental science, providing real-time insights into the state of natural systems and human impacts on the environment. The use of sensors facilitates the early detection of environmental changes and potential threats, enabling timely interventions.

Modern environmental sensors are often part of larger networks that include remote sensing systems, automated monitoring stations, and mobile devices, all interconnected through the Internet of Things (IoT). This integration allows for comprehensive environmental monitoring systems that can cover large areas and provide data for complex analyses.

Application Areas

The application of sensors in environmental contexts includes:

  • Climate monitoring: Sensors track atmospheric conditions and meteorological phenomena to aid in climate research and weather forecasting.
  • Pollution control: Air and water quality sensors detect contaminants and pollution levels, helping to enforce environmental regulations and clean-up efforts.
  • Agriculture: Soil sensors monitor moisture, pH levels, and nutrient content to optimize irrigation and fertilization, enhancing crop yield while minimizing environmental impact.
  • Conservation efforts: Wildlife and habitat monitoring sensors help in studying and protecting ecosystems by tracking animal movements, monitoring forest health, and detecting illegal activities like poaching.

Well-Known Examples

Notable examples of environmental sensors include satellite-based sensors used by NASA and other space agencies to monitor global environmental changes, such as deforestation, desertification, and the melting of polar ice caps. Another example is the use of underwater sensors to monitor ocean temperature and acidity, which are critical for understanding the impacts of climate change on marine ecosystems.

Treatment and Risks

While sensors provide invaluable data, there are risks associated with their deployment and use, including potential privacy issues, data security concerns, and the environmental impact of the sensors themselves. Ensuring that these devices are durable, energy-efficient, and minimally invasive is crucial to their sustainable application.

Similar Terms

Related concepts include remote sensing, which refers to the use of satellite or airborne sensor technologies to collect data about the Earth's surface, and telemetry, which is the automated communication process by which measurements and other data are collected at remote points and transmitted to receiving equipment for monitoring.
